About Lijing Li
Lijing Li is a scholar working on Acoustics and Ultrasonics, Instrumentation and Media Technology, having authored 93 papers that have together received 949 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Advanced Fiber Optic Sensors (29 papers), Photonic and Optical Devices (19 papers), Magneto-Optical Properties and Applications (17 papers), Random lasers and scattering media (16 papers), Advanced Fiber Laser Technologies (11 papers), Advanced Optical Sensing Technologies (10 papers), Advanced Optical Imaging Technologies (9 papers) and Optical Coherence Tomography Applications (7 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Acoustics and Ultrasonics (85 citations), Instrumentation (53 citations) and Ocean Engineering (174 citations). Lijing Li has collaborated with scholars based in China, Singapore and United Kingdom. Frequent co-authors include Chunxi Zhang, Ming-Jie Sun, Sheng Liang, Xinyu Zhao, Dameng Liu, Xiang Zhong, Yidong Cai, Ying‐Jin Wang, Chen Li and Bo Lin. Their work appears in journals such as Journal of Lightwave Technology, Applied Optics, Optics Express, IEEE Sensors Journal and Optics Letters.
